Supporting Your Long-Term Oral Health
Your daily oral hygiene routine plays an important role in maintaining your teeth and gums. Brushing twice a day with fluoride toothpaste and cleaning between your teeth can help control plaque and support good oral health.
Regular dental visits are also useful for monitoring changes that may not be easy to notice at home. Persistent sensitivity, bleeding gums, tooth pain, or changes in your mouth should be discussed with our dentist so they can be assessed appropriately.
